Charming Historic lodge #2
Room number 2: Nice and clean room with TV, microwave and coffee maker fully stocked for your enjoyment. We are located right across the street from the Umpqua river where you can fish, fly fish or Kayak. The lodge has a wine and beer bar with a cozy fireplace for you to relax in front of

Great spot to stay for close access to fishing and other mountain sports. I noticed many white water rafters. The property is also close to Roseburg and the many wineries in the valley. Very clean and owner great people. Have a nice bar on property and there was small band playing Friday night.
I am a Titanium Marriott member so my standards are high. This wonderful place met my high standards, excellent customer service and cute/clean room. The lodge is 100 yrs old and they have done a great job renovating. The rooms are securely situated away from the lodge, but close enough to have a beer or glass of wine in the lodge plus meet lot of the local people. The water in the area has sulfer, just kept the window open during my shower so the sulfur smell wasn’t at all bad. Would definitely stay here again.
Johanne and John took great care of us on our 1-night visit during our honeymoon road trip. We happily stumbled upon this gem tucked into the forest along the North Umpqua River. An adorable lodge that feels like a home away from home. The owners have newly renovated the whole lodge, and are continuing to add improvements. On Friday nights, Johanne hosts a local and live music evening, with dinner provided. She was also so kind to welcome us with two glasses of champagne, knowing we were on our honeymoon. We enjoyed sitting at the bar and getting to know the owners and locals popping in that evening. Staying at the Idleyld Lodge was a highlight of our honeymoon road trip. Stay here if you get the chance!
Located on the stunningly beautiful Highway 138, the lodge is the perfect jump off point for the Umpqua River, endless miles of forestland, and a quick hop to Crater Lake National Park. My room was as close to perfect as a nicely remodeled 100 year old lodge could be, and my only complaint was the sulfur smell and taste for the water. The owners were awesome about this, and kept me stocked with bottled water, but that sulfur smell was strong, though I will say I got used to it and took showers comfortably, feeling clean each time.
They have a well stocked beer bar, a delightful common area for guests to enjoy sitting, and a deck space for morning coffee too. The owners are wonderful, very friendly, and attentive to the property.
Overall, a great place that I’d absolutely consider to explore this past of southern Oregon from again.
